Well that was an eventful second half - United scored a minute in then held on to win 2-1, handing the Nix their first defeat of the season and proving that “Diamonds aren’t the U18 Girls’ best friend” (sorry).
Along the way the Nix keeper saved a penalty and I could’ve sworn they had a player sent off, but the match centre doesn’t show it so maybe she was injured and I miscounted when I thought they only had ten women left on the pitch. (Edit: Mystery solved, match centre has been updated to show that the Nix had already used all their subs.)
For all I’ll be cheering on the Nix Reserves in next weekend’s KSC game I’m looking forward to seeing this Diamonds side play again. Farina Anchico who scored the second-half winner has some serious speed on her, and I see now why Natalie Olson is top of the Golden Boot leaderboard even though she missed her chances in this game.
I also learned from the nicely put together programme United handed out that Olson recently scored her 100th goal for the club, and last weekend Jemma Robertson became only the third United player (and first woman) in recorded club history to make 200 appearances for them. So if the Nix had to lose, they did it against a worthy opponent.
